Organization

Doctors Without Borders/Médecins Sans Frontières (MSF) is an international humanitarian organization that delivers impartial medical care to people affected by conflict, epidemics, disasters, or exclusion from health care in over 70 countries.

We welcome candidates who bring a wide variety of backgrounds and experiences to join us in working toward MSF’s common mission.

 

Department
 

Our dynamic Development Department is responsible for raising over $750 million annually to support the medical mission of the organization. The Planned Giving unit is responsible for securing over $125 million in 2022 from donors who have included MSF in their estate plans. The Planned Giving team at MSF-USA works to inspire Americans to engage with and contribute to MSF-USA through their estate plans. The Planned Giving team is charged with growing our long term planned giving revenue from individual donors through securing gifts from wills, trusts, beneficiary designations, Charitable Gift Annuities, and other estate plans.
